GUIDE TO SUCCESS: PLANTING AND HARVESTING VETCH SEEDS (CHILBAN)
Successfully raising vetch seeds necessitates a little knowledge and diligent planning. Start by selecting a sunny location with fertile soil, preferably enhanced with manure. Sow the grains about roughly inches deep in early March/April or late late season . Irrigate consistently, keeping the soil damp , but avoiding waterlogging. Harvest the chilban when the pods begin to appear brown and dry , typically seventy to ninety days since planting. Remember to enable the chilban to thoroughly mature for optimal grain yield .
